AIDR's new Education for Young People Program team

AIDR would like to introduce Brett Michie and Ella Wilkinson to the Education for Young People Program and thank Owen Ziebell for all his incredible work over the past two years.

Brett is an experienced education professional, with proven leadership experience across a wide variety of sectors and community organisations. Brett has worked as a teacher and facilitator of experiential, residential and leadership education for over 30 years. He is actively involved as a (current) volunteer firefighter and former employee of the Country Fire Authority in Victoria and has held numerous leadership positions within the organisation including Captain, Deputy Group Officer, and Learning practice consultant. Within AIDR, Brett’s role is to help develop and promote resilience and disaster risk reduction education across Australian communities with a particular focus on educating children and young people in preparedness, response, and recovery to disasters.

 

Ella Wilkinson has been a Project Officer here at AIDR since 2019 managing and supporting the development of the Australian Disaster Resilience Handbook Collection. Through this role Ella managed the Disaster Resilience Education for Young People Handbook where she learned of the importance of providing young people with knowledge skills and opportunities, and the incredible capability and capacity of young people to learn and teach others how to build their own disaster resilience.
